World Heritage record

The Royal Domain of Drottningholm stands on an island in Lake Mälar in a suburb of Stockholm. With its castle, perfectly preserved theatre (built in 1766), Chinese pavilion and gardens, it is the finest example of an 18th-century north European royal residence inspired by the Palace of Versailles.

Selection criteria

This property was inscribed under the following World Heritage Convention criteria.

(iv)An outstanding example of a building, ensemble or landscape illustrating a significant stage in human history.
